Description

The ATV21HD18N4 is a Variable Frequency Drive (VFD) from the Altivar 21 series, engineered for precise speed and torque management of three-phase asynchronous motors. Designed for a power rating of 18.5 kW (25 HP) at an operating voltage of 480V, this drive provides high-performance control for industrial motor applications. The ATV21HD18N4 includes an integrated EMC filter (Class A) to minimize conducted emissions and is housed in an IP20-rated enclosure, making it suitable for mounting within clean, protected electrical control panels.

Installation Guidelines

  • Mounting: Mount the drive in a vertical orientation within a clean, ventilated electrical enclosure. Ensure clear space above and below the unit for air intake and exhaust.
  • Environmental: The IP20 rating requires installation in an environment protected from moisture, dust, and conductive particles.
  • Wiring: Use shielded cabling for motor leads to comply with EMC Class A requirements. Connect power and motor terminals firmly according to the specified torque settings.
  • Grounding: A secure, high-integrity chassis ground is necessary to maintain safety and ensure effective EMC filtering.
  • Ventilation: Do not obstruct the integrated cooling fans. Monitor the ambient temperature within the cabinet to prevent thermal derating.
